Chapter 477

but……

Chu Chen looked up at Qin Shang with his eyebrows slightly locked.

Although Qin Shang has a special identity and is not subject to the rules of the palace, there is no need to deliberately choose the time when Zixi uses breakfast when talking about things.

The affairs of Nanling and Beiling cannot be ended overnight. They require time to plan carefully and make foolproof plans, and are not in a hurry to do this moment.

So, why did Qin Shang choose to say these at this time?

Just because of boredom, or is there another reason?

This doubt arose in his heart, but Chu Chen did not speak.

Zixi could not have imagined this question, but she didn't ask, so Chu Chen naturally wouldn't say much.

After breakfast, Zixi walked to the chair beside Qin Shang and sat down, "Touch out your hand and I'll take your pulse."

Qin Shang raised his eyebrows: "Zixi, you are the empress now, not a doctor."

Is it good to take the pulse of the imperial physician?

Zixi glanced at him and said, "Stretch out."

Qin Shang had no choice but to stretch out his wrist and put it on the armrest of the chair, allowing the noble king of the country to take his pulse.

"The empress took my pulse and the grass people were really lucky in life, but they had no regrets in their deaths." Qin Shang sighed.

Chu Chen: "..."

Zixi didn't say anything, but quietly took his pulse. After a moment, his brows slightly relaxed: "There are many rare medicinal materials in the palace, so you can stay here with peace of mind. I will prescribe a few more medicines for you to take care of it slowly."

Qin Shang withdrew his hand and leaned lazily against the back of the chair: "I'm almost finished a medicine jar."

"As long as you can cure your internal internal injuries, what about the medicine jar?" Zixi said, looking at him with a serious look, "Qin Shang, I don't ask what you have in your heart, but since you have become my friend and regard yourself as my brother, can you cherish your own life for me?"

Qin Shang was slightly stunned, then smiled calmly: "Zixi, you are more like an older sister than me, my self-deprecating brother."

Zixi didn't comment and just looked at him quietly.

Qin Shang nodded: "Don't worry, I will cherish my life."

Although Zixi couldn't really feel at ease, since Qin Shang said so, she could only think that he agreed.

Standing up, she said, "I still have to go to the Imperial Study..."

"The Imperial Study Room is an important place for the government, so I, an outsider, will not follow me." Qin Shang got up and smiled at Chu Chen, "Lord Emperor, please accompany Your Majesty, and the grass people will visit this noble and luxurious palace."

After saying that, Shi Shiran turned around and left, with her back graceful and calm, with a bit of freedom to see through the world and a faint but not so obvious loneliness.

Zixi stared at his left back silently, frowned slightly, and a trace of worry flashed in his eyes.

"Zi Xi." Chu Chen held her hand, "Qin Shang..."

"It's probably time to leave." Zixi's tone was calm, but he could hear a little solemn.

Chu Chen seemed to see her concern and said in a gentle voice: "Do we want to send someone to follow him?"

Zixi didn't say anything, and kept his eyes silent for a moment, "I have arrangements for this matter."

Chu Chen nodded and said nothing.

Zixi didn't think about it anymore and took Chu Chen to the imperial study room.

Qin Shang seemed to be planning to visit the palace, and wandered leisurely in the palace alone.

He had the token given by Zixi before, and he could go to and from the palace without any obstacles. However, he really didn't have so much leisure to visit the palace.
